Tunnel Containers - How to Load a Shipping Container
Shipping containers that have double doors at both ends, rather than just one end, are called tunnel containers. They can be bought as new 'one-trip' containers or as converted secondhand storage container.
They are perfect to store equipment and goods as the dual access points mean that items can be easily removed from either end without needing to move them around. If required tunnel containers can be divided into two secure storage units.

Storage
Storage is made simple with tunnel containers, also known as double end door shipping container. Double doors at both ends permit easy access to both sides of the shipping container, which is useful when storing bulky or large items like furniture. A lot of self storage companies utilize these types of containers as they are able to split them into smaller stores by constructing partition walls which allows them to construct two separate storage containers of 10 feet at the same cost as one 20ft tunnel container.
Shipping container tunnels are available in both new 'one trip' condition and as recycled second-hand containers. They are usually constructed from a standard shipping container that has the solid end removed and two doors welded into the ends.
With access to both ends they accelerate loading times and cut down on time when compared with side-opening containers. They are perfect for storage, transport and even conversion to mobile offices or living spaces.
They are weatherproof and corrosion-resistant and therefore you can store your equipment and other items without fear in any setting. The ventilation system helps to stop the build-up of moisture protecting your contents from condensation. Double doors allow for easy loading and transport of large items.
